Decoding the Predator 8750 Generator Wiring Diagram

The Predator 8750 Generator Wiring Diagram is an essential blueprint for its electrical system. It visually represents the flow of electricity from the engine's alternator to the outlets where you connect your appliances. Think of it as a detailed map showing all the wires, connectors, circuit breakers, and outlets, and how they are linked together. This diagram is invaluable for troubleshooting electrical problems. For instance, if an outlet isn't working, the wiring diagram can help you trace the circuit back to identify a tripped breaker or a loose connection. It's also fundamental for any modifications or repairs you might undertake on the generator's electrical components.

Using the Predator 8750 Generator Wiring Diagram effectively requires a basic understanding of electrical symbols and conventions. Typically, you'll find standardized symbols representing components like:

  • Alternator
  • Voltage Regulator
  • Outlets (AC receptacles)
  • Circuit Breakers
  • Ground connections
The lines on the diagram represent wires, and their thickness or color can sometimes indicate the gauge or type of wire. The diagram often includes a legend that explains these symbols and color codes. The importance of consulting the correct wiring diagram before attempting any electrical work cannot be overstated for your safety and the longevity of your generator.

Here's a simplified look at what you might encounter in the diagram and its purpose:

  1. Power Generation: The engine drives the alternator, which produces AC power.
  2. Voltage Regulation: A voltage regulator ensures the output voltage remains stable.
  3. Protection: Circuit breakers are strategically placed to protect the generator and your connected devices from overloads or short circuits.
  4. Distribution: The wiring directs this power to the various outlets on the generator's control panel.
A basic understanding of these stages, as depicted in the Predator 8750 Generator Wiring Diagram, will greatly assist you in comprehending its operation.
